Output 3021a9cd3c9247b8a6b9119034e5bdad2955af7f13255d185f978b61e9cb4717:42

value
2095953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2de34f5717c74985c2e3ef4b2d91e32e4dc19a7f OP_EQUAL
address
35sedwr4HzEZY6yEJjzHMBsUeZVcmu1YFp
transaction
3021a9cd3c9247b8a6b9119034e5bdad2955af7f13255d185f978b61e9cb4717
spent
true